R. F. White, Punch, Volume 147, Issue 3825… (19th and 20th century)
“ Felix Capperton, the detective whose fame had penetrated two hemispheres, was playing chess with his daughter Madge, a tall and beautiful blonde. Suddenly the door opened and Carmichael entered hastily. In a few tense words he explained the situation to the famous sleuth, while Madge Capperton stood silent, pressing her hands to her heart. The detective pointed meaningly at the chessboard, and Carmichael bent over it with an expectant face. ”
